- St. Paul Street Methodist Church
File Number: 02/pt2/15-1.1 In 1824 a small building was erected and enlarged in 1846. The present church was constructed in 1861 and completed until the point of the roof. In 1870 the spire was finished. The church joined the United Church in 1925 when the Methodist, Congregational & part of …

- Fort Mississauga, Niagara-on-the-Lake
File Number: 15/pt2/21-1.2 Note spelling of "Mississaugua" Fort Mississauga was built following the War of 1812 closer to the mouth of the Niagara River out of brick instead of wood as a better defense against Fort Niagara and artillery. The site was abandoned by the British in the late 1850s …

- St. Catharines Armoury
Slide File Number: 01.3-A-3 In 1898 a cyclone damaged the drill hall in St. Catharines (located behind Grantham Academy on Church Street) beyond repair. A request was made to the Ministry to supply a new hall in 1899. A site at the corner of Raymond and Clark Street was proposed …
